In Q324, Cinis Fertilizer delivered its first shipload of potassium sulfate to customer Van Iperen International, who in turn resold it to growers in approximately 25 countries worldwide. After the end of the quarter, another shipload has been delivered to Van Iperen International. Cinis has also issued senior secured dark green bonds of SEK 550 million and refinanced all previous debt.
